Key Takeaways

  • Programming with LLMs is both useful and destabilizing, leading to developer burnout if the challenges are ignored.
  • Developers experience fatigue from the need to supervise and review AI-generated code, which often lacks coherent intent despite being plausible.
  • The gap between the promise of AI tools and their actual performance has narrowed, creating a sense of unease among developers.
  • The integration of LLMs into workflows has resulted in an overwhelming volume of AI-generated pull requests that require human judgment and oversight.

Community Sentiment

Mixed

Positives

  • Using Claude as a code generator has been a game-changer for me; it’s all about planning, executing, and refining — a much smoother process than I expected.
  • Many users find that LLM-assisted programming leads to more polished and consistent outputs, making it easier to focus on a single project and achieve satisfying results.
  • Building with AI feels nostalgic and enjoyable for some, reminiscent of the early days of programming with just tutorials and books, bringing back the thrill of creation.

Concerns

  • The cognitive load of reviewing AI-generated outputs has shifted the experience from rewarding to exhausting; the small victories of coding by hand are lost.
  • Some users feel the solitary nature of programming with LLMs can be isolating, lacking the collaborative energy that comes from working with others.
  • The AI-written content can be tedious to read, and it seems to lack the human touch, making the reading experience feel laborious and uninspired.
